Frank Love Letters: Basic Training documents the start of a true love story of Horgie and Peach-Pie as they prepare for him to adjust to military life in 1943. Their story starts with written correspondence between Burleigh Falls, Ontario and Toronto during their courtship in 1941 and continues in July 1943 when Horgie arrived in Brantford, Ontario to start his basic training to serve with the Canadian Armed Forces. Meanwhile, Peach-Pie) is preparing for the birth of their first child and starting a family back home in Toronto. Their story has drawn me closer to loving myself and others.
